Don't expect people here to understand you. It doesn't matter whether you feel insecure or not. You being strong and "like a samurai" is your survival strategy. It is partly because of your genes and your environment (family and living in 3rd world country).  People who dismiss your "masculinity" and labeling you as insecure are either women, soyboys, never been abused in childhood, live in a safe country, or a combination of these things. 

Take your "masculinity" with you in your spiritual path. Don't abandon it. People are different. There are businessman, nerd, introvert, extrovert, warrior, sportsman, middlemen, negotiator, leader, follower types, etc. Be true to yourself along your spiritual path. Being loving and kind doesn't mean being weak. You can be strong, dominant, and set boundaries to protect yourself and people who rely on you, and being kind and understanding at the same time. That is a good balance of "masculinity" and "femininity". You can be more effective this way. All types of people including the badasses and criminals will respect you and will even imitate you. You will set a good example. But remember, something as good as this is very difficult to achieve. But you must try. 

Always be true to yourself. Don't abandon your "masculinity". If you reach a stage where you need to abandon it, it should be natural, not forced.
